Abstract
VERAView has been developed as an interactive graphical interface for the visualization and engineering analyses of output data from VERA. The Python-based software is easy to install, intuitive to use, and provides instantaneous 2D and 3D images, 1D plots, and alpha-numeric data from VERA multi-physics simulations. This document provides a brief overview of the software and some description of the major features of the application, including examples of each of the encapsulated “widgets” that have been implemented thus far. VERAView is still under major development and large changes in the software and this document are still anticipated.
